Show Me Your ID(E)!: How APTs Abuse IDEs


Posted on in Presentations

This presentation will explore the growing threat of software development platform abuse by cybercriminals and nation-state actors. It will cover how adversaries exploit platforms like IDEs, low-code environments, and code repositories to evade detection. Will also explore a case study in which Visual Studio Code (VSCode) was abused in a Chinese APT attack, plus how to hunt for VSCode abuse.
